Bridget Baines (b.1958), co-founder and director of GROSS. MAX. graduated from Edinburgh College of Art. Bridget is the lead designer of numerous (international) competition winning designs and responsible for the strategic design and master planning of all major GROSS. MAX. projects. Her worldwide expertise is the design of public realm and urban design across all scales bringing a highly conceptual approach with vast technical expertise. Bridget is a great advocate of teamwork and promoting design as a participatory process of creative multi-cultural consultation and commitment to work together in a creative atmosphere where people join a journey of discovery based on exchange, experiment and mutual respect.
Bridget is a Chartered Member of the Landscape Institute and has been lecturing in Denmark, France, The Netherlands, Belgium, Japan, China and USA. Between 2008 and 2017 Bridget was visiting professor at GSD Harvard.
